What is the risk of pregnancy after having unprotected intercourse shortly after discontinuing Krimson 35 if bleeding began the same night, and can an emergency contraceptive pill be safely taken during this bleeding phase?
Since you recently stopped Krimson 35, the bleeding you experienced is likely withdrawal bleeding from discontinuing the medication. However, because you have stopped the pill, your fertility can return quickly, meaning there is still a risk of pregnancy from unprotected intercourse. Yes, it is entirely safe to take an emergency contraceptive pill during this bleeding phase to protect yourself. I recommend taking it as soon as possible, ideally within 72 hours of the intercourse, to be most effective.
